Part of our ongoing #WigginGrows series of events, join us for this informative seminar on pollinators presented by Joe Marttila from SeaBee Honey!

We review the different pollinators that make Stratham their home -- honeybees and all the native pollinators important to our flowers, gardens and farms -- and discuss how you can help them thrive with the proper plantings. Creating a pollinator habitat not only benefits our pollinators but our overall wildlife ecosystem.

About the Presenter:

Joe Marttila has been part of many successful software and consulting companies but none has been sweeter than his company Twelve Shares Natural Foods DBA SeaBee Honey.  Since 2010, SeaBee honey has been helping NH farms with free pollination using his honeybees and native pollinator strategies.  He has been instrumental in building pollinator habitats in the Seacoast and ensuring honeybees and native pollinators have plants to forage.  Joe and his partners have also developed one of the most comprehensive honey traceability systems that allows consumers to trace their honey back to the hive that produced it.
